Trump Warns of ‘Massive Attack’ on Iran as U.S. Surges Forces
Donald Trump stated that a decision regarding a massive military attack against Iran is fast approaching, as the United States significantly surges naval and air forces toward the Middle East.
Military Force Posture and Strategic Options in the Region
The Pentagon has steadily reinforced its footprint across the Middle East. This tactical repositioning supplies the White House with a wider menu of strike capabilities. According to coverage by Al Jazeera, the impending action is framed by administration officials as a potentially unprecedented military campaign directed at Iranian infrastructure and state assets.
